This cartridge is very easy to set up and align, thanks to its conical stylus and the threaded inserts in the cartridge body. It has a good, clear, balanced sound that gives satisfying bass, mid range and treble performance. Like most phono cartridges, its sound improves after about 30 hours of use. However, this cartridge was acceptable from the very first play and has never sounded harsh or sibilant, (to my ears anyway). Its satisfying sound is very reminiscent of the original Audio Technica AT95E, on which it appears to be based. I like the fact that it can be upgraded with any of the stylus types from the entire AT- VM95 range, because it gives the cartridge great upgrade potential. In terms of musical sound output, I think that this cartridge gives a performance way better than most people would expect for £29. Cartridge is very easy to fit due to the threaded inserts already mounted in the cartridge, no small nuts to sort just a straight on an tighten. This makes the cartridge very easy to align on the protractor. It tracks at 2.0 gms. So far the cartridge sounds good, but as only used for 2 hours it has not had time to open up and so it’s difficult to rate for sound. It does not sound as good as my AT91 but that has many hours use so is probably opened up. As said fitting is very easy as is alignment, so I will re-review this after a proper run in period. However my AT91 sounded good straight out of the box and has improved with time, it was better when new than the VM95C. It will be easy to upgrade as stylus models are interchangeable with this body, I don’t personally like the AT95E I prefer the AT91 it has been a brilliant match on my Sansui turntable, must just be a good match it beats all others I have tried, even the Rega Carbon which is based on the AT 91. Purchased to play my older albums rather than using my Shure V15 IV. The cartridge tracks well at 2gm giving a nice warm reproduction of vinyl. Best of all you can choose to purchase one of 5 other styli that fit the base cartridge body. You can upgrade to a Shibata stylus for around £150. Great idea!!

Adjust the tracking force to less than 2g would improve the high frequency response and dynamic. For anyone who feel the sound of this stylus dull, try to adjust the tracking force between 1.85-1.95g. You will be surprised.
